As nouns, goat antelope is a hyponym of bovid; that is, goat antelope is a word with a more specific, narrower meaning than bovid:
  • bovid: hollow-horned ruminants
  • goat antelope: bovid related to goats but having antelope-like features: mountain goats, gorals, serows, chamois, gnu goats
